ArabiaWeather - Two people are missing and cars and vehicles are washed away after torrential rains swept across southern France, Saturday 19 September

Violent storms and torrential rains caused rivers to burst and form flash floods at an unexpected speed, and two in the Gard (Occitanie) district were lost after their car was washed away in the floods.

 

 

French media reported that more than 400 mm of rain - equivalent to 400 liters of rain per square meter - fell within a few hours.

 

Videos and photos taken by locals in the area show the water rising along the banks of rivers in seconds. In Andouz (Gard), where the water was so strong that it carried a pickup truck and caused severe flooding in the center of the village.

 

Restaurants and businesses, as well as homes, have been destroyed as the water level rises, and firefighters are using boats and helicopters in rescue operations.
